May be too late today but La Tasca has reopened, we were there yesterday lunchtime and they had a large group having paella, the tapas looked really good especially if you like seafood, we were given a little bread and some very good quality jamon with our drinks. They are Spanish.
La Tasca is on Avd Escandinavia. On the right hand side just past Quicksave the English supermarket,
